Norway has seen a steady rise in CMS security vulnerabilities in 2026, with 152 new issues reported this year. Despite the high security standards, vulnerabilities like SQL injection remain prevalent, emphasizing the need for continuous security updates. The average patching time has improved to about 7.2 days, reflecting better responsiveness from website administrators. With 68% of Norwegian websites built using CMS or website builders, the risk exposure remains significant, demanding proactive security measures.
The financial impact of CMS vulnerabilities in Norway amounted to approximately 12.4 million NOK in 2026, highlighting the importance of investing in security infrastructure. As digital adoption continues to grow, so does the necessity for robust security protocols for website builders and CMS platforms. Norwegian organizations are increasingly prioritizing cybersecurity to protect sensitive data and maintain consumer trust, especially given the evolving landscape of cyber threats. Strengthening security practices is critical for sustainable digital growth.

What are the most common CMS vulnerabilities in Norway?
SQL injection, cross-site scripting, and outdated software are the most common vulnerabilities detected in Norwegian CMS platforms in 2026.
How can Norwegian website owners improve CMS security?
Regular updates, strong passwords, security plugins, and staff training are key strategies to enhance CMS security in Norway.
